Description

Anti-slip nut
Technical field
This utility model belongs to machinery manufacturing technology field, particularly relates to a kind of Anti-slip nut.
Background technology
As a rule, the nut on bolt can skid because extraneous non-artificial factor causes that it loosens, and this phenomenon is likely to become the potential safety hazard of whole equipment.
In order to solve prior art Problems existing, people have carried out long-term exploration, it is proposed that solution miscellaneous.Such as, Chinese patent literature discloses a kind of Anti-slip nut, and [application number: 201120158336.2], including the nut body being provided with screwed hole, it is characterized in that: at least one side in two axial faces on nut body is set to non slip surface, and described non slip surface is provided with some teeth groove.
Above-mentioned scheme improves the subproblem of prior art to a certain extent, but, also at least there is following defect in the program: structure is complicated, and skidproof effect is general.
Summary of the invention
The purpose of this utility model is for the problems referred to above, it is provided that the Anti-slip nut of a kind of good antiskid effect.
For reaching above-mentioned purpose, this utility model have employed following technical proposal: this Anti-slip nut includes being with female nut pipe, described female thread includes being circumferentially provided on nut pipe and several strip bulges from beginning to end successively, described strip bulge includes two tangent planes being symmetrical arranged and outside is harmonious, and between neighbouring strip bulge, form the thread groove of V-type, the bottom of described thread groove is provided with anti-skid structure, and described anti-skid structure is detachable setting.
In above-mentioned Anti-slip nut, described anti-skid structure includes the slipmat being arranged on thread-groove bottom, and described slipmat has a bar shape and circumferentially wound in the bottom of thread groove.
In above-mentioned Anti-slip nut, match in V-shaped and with thread groove the bottom of described slipmat axial cross section.
In above-mentioned Anti-slip nut, described slipmat elastic anti-slip material is made.
In above-mentioned Anti-slip nut, when this Anti-slip nut is connected on bolt, described slipmat is resisted against the externally threaded end of bolt.
Compared with prior art, the advantage of this Anti-slip nut is in that: design advantages of simple, good antiskid effect, and anti-slip material are dismountable, selects face wider, and practicality is higher.

Detailed description of the invention
Below in conjunction with the drawings and specific embodiments, the utility model is described in more detail.
As Figure 1-3, this Anti-slip nut includes the nut pipe 2 with female thread 1, described female thread 1 includes being circumferentially provided on nut pipe 2 and several strip bulges 3 from beginning to end successively, described strip bulge 3 includes two tangent planes 4 being symmetrical arranged and outside is harmonious, and between neighbouring strip bulge 3, form the thread groove 5 of V-type, the bottom of described thread groove 5 is provided with anti-skid structure 6, anti-skid structure 6 includes the slipmat 7 being arranged on bottom thread groove 5, and described slipmat 7 has a bar shape and circumferentially wound in the bottom of thread groove 5.Match in V-shaped and with thread groove 5 the bottom of slipmat 7 axial cross section.When this Anti-slip nut is connected on bolt, described slipmat 7 is resisted against the externally threaded end of bolt.When slipmat 7 is resisted against on bolt external screw thread, external screw thread is produced certain friction by slipmat 7 so that this bolt is not easy skidding and unclamps,
Further, described anti-skid structure 6 is detachable setting.Slipmat 7 elastic anti-slip material is made.Dismountable structure facilitates its cleaning to change replacement renewal.
